computed 的基本用法 在 Vue 中,computed 是一种基于响应式依赖进行缓存的属性。它适用于需要根据其他数据动态计算的场景。computed 属性只有在依赖的响应式数据发生变化时才会重…
Vue 实现折叠功能 折叠功能可以通过 Vue 的动态组件、条件渲染或第三方库实现。以下是几种常见方法: 使用 v-if 或 v-show 实现基础折叠 通过点击事件切换布尔值,控制内容的显示与隐藏…
Vue 实现赋值的方法 在 Vue 中,赋值操作通常涉及数据绑定和响应式更新。以下是几种常见的实现方式: 直接赋值(适用于 Vue 2 和 Vue 3) 在 Vue 实例或组件中,可以通过修改 da…
键盘事件绑定 在Vue中可以通过v-on指令或@简写绑定键盘事件。常用的键盘事件包括keydown、keyup和keypress。基础用法是在模板中直接绑定事件处理函数: <input @ke…
Vue实现分页功能 使用Vue实现分页功能通常涉及前端分页逻辑和后端API配合。以下是两种常见实现方式: 前端分页实现 适用于数据量较小的情况,所有数据一次性加载到前端: <tem…
Vue 实现队列功能 在 Vue 中实现队列功能,可以通过数组模拟队列的先进先出(FIFO)特性,并结合 Vue 的响应式特性动态更新队列状态。 基本队列实现 定义一个 Vue 组件或实例,使用数组…
Vue 实现加减功能 在 Vue 中实现加减功能可以通过数据绑定和事件处理来完成。以下是几种常见的实现方式: 基础实现(选项式 API) <template> <div&g…
路由跳转(Vue Router) 在 Vue 项目中,通常使用 Vue Router 实现页面跳转。确保已安装并配置 Vue Router。 安装 Vue Router npm install v…
实现 Vue Tab 的步骤 使用动态组件实现 Tab 在 Vue 中可以通过动态组件 <component :is="currentTab"> 来实现 Tab 切换效果。定义多个组件,并…
Vue.js 过滤器(Filter)实现方法 Vue.js 的过滤器用于格式化文本,可以在双花括号插值和 v-bind 表达式中使用。以下是实现过滤器的几种方法: 全局过滤器注册 在 Vue 实例化…